    Abstract: Diabetic foot is a kind of limb- and life-threatening complication that is difficult to treat with conventional therapy, especially when accompanied with peripheral arterial insufficiency and severe infection. We present a diabetic patient with a postamputation wound infected by multidrug-resistant Acinetobacter baumannii/haemolyticus, which was resistant to almost all antibiotics. As the clinical response to antimicrobial therapy was poor, antibiotic was discontinued. Autologous platelet-rich gel with anticoagulation, negative pressure wound therapy, and improvement of microcirculation were used successfully to eradicate infection of the superbug and achieve final wound closure.

    Abstract: As a part of metabolic syndrome, hyperuricemia has a higher incidence in patients with diabetes than in the general population owing to various underlying factors. Objectives: The objective of the present study was to investigate the prevalence of hyperuricemia among patients with diabetes and identify associated factors. Design: A cross-sectional study. Methods: Herein, we included patients with diabetes managed at nine healthcare centers in Chenghua District, Chengdu, from February 2021 to November 2021. Clinical data, lifestyle habits, and laboratory data were collected to determine the prevalence and factors associated with hyperuricemia. Results: In total, we included 1577 patients with diabetes (males, 50.35%; females, 49.65%). The median serum uric acid level was 337.9 μmol/L, and the prevalence of hyperuricemia in patients with diabetes was 21.24%. The prevalence of hyperuricemia in male patients was significantly higher than in females (29.35% in males versus 13.03% in females, p  〈  0.001). Male patients with obesity ( p = 0.006) or triglyceride (TG) ⩾ 1.7 mmol/L ( p  〈  0.001) had a high risk of developing hyperuricemia, and hyperuricemia was negatively associated with estimated glomerular filtration rate (eGFR) ⩾ 60 mL/min/1.73 m 2 ( p  〈  0.001), glycosylated hemoglobin (HbA1c) ⩾ 7% ( p  〈  0.001), fenofibrate ( p = 0.010), and sodium-glucose cotransporter 2 (SGLT-2) inhibitors ( p = 0.035). Considering females, overweight ( p = 0.004), alanine transaminase (ALT)  〉  40 U/L ( p  〈  0.001), and TG ⩾ 1.7 mmol/L ( p = 0.015) showed a significant positive correlation with hyperuricemia, while eGFR ⩾ 60 mL/min/1.73 m 2 ( p  〈  0.001) was negatively associated with the risk of hyperuricemia. Conclusion: Hyperuricemia is highly prevalent in patients with diabetes, especially in males. In addition to traditionally associated factors, fenofibrate and SGLT-2 inhibitors were also associated with the risk of hyperuricemia.     Abstract: Chronic wounds have been a great burden to patients and the health care system. The popularity of the internet and smart devices, such as mobile phones and tablets, has made it possible to adopt telemedicine (TM) to improve the management of chronic wounds. However, studies conducted by different researchers have reported contradictory results on the effect of TM on chronic wound management. Objective The aim of this work was to evaluate the efficacy and safety of TM in chronic wound management. Methods We systematically searched multiple electronic databases (MEDLINE, EMBASE, and Cochrane Central Register of Controlled Trials [CENTRAL]) to identify eligible studies published from inception to June 12, 2019. Inclusion criteria were randomized controlled trials (RCTs) and interventional cohort studies that investigated the use of TM in chronic wound management. RCT and observational data were analyzed separately. A meta-analysis and qualitative analysis were conducted to estimate endpoints. Results A total of 6 RCTs and 6 cohort studies including 3913 patients were included. Of these, 4 studies used tablets or mobile phones programmed with apps, such as Skype and specialized interactive systems, whereas the remaining 8 studies used email, telephone, and videoconferencing to facilitate the implementation of TM using a specialized system. Efficacy outcomes in RCTs showed no significant differences in wound healing (hazard ratio [HR] 1.16, 95% CI 0.96-1.39; P=.13), and wound healing around 1 year (risk ratio [RR] 1.05, 95% CI 0.89-1.23; P=.15). Noninferiority criteria of TM were met. A decreased risk of amputation in patients receiving TM was revealed (RR 0.45, 95% CI 0.29-0.71; P=.001). The result of cohort studies showed that TM was more effective than standard care (HR 1.74, 95% CI 1.43-2.12; P 〈 .001), whereas the outcome efficacy RR of wound healing around 1 year (RR 1.21, 95% CI 0.96-1.53; P=.56) and 3 months (RR 1.24, 95% CI 0.47-3.3; P=.67) was not significantly different between TM and standard care. Noninferiority criteria of TM were met for wound healing around 1 year in cohort studies. Conclusions Currently available evidence suggests that TM seems to have similar efficacy and safety, and met noninferiority criteria with conventional standard care of chronic wounds. Large-scale, well-designed RCTs are warranted.

    Abstract: To investigate the microbial spectrum isolated from foot ulcers among diabetic patients in China, which was conducted to help clinicians choose optimal antibiotics empirically. Method The PubMed, MEDLINE, Web of Science, China Biology Medicine (CBM), China National Knowledge Infrastructure (CNKI), WanFang, and VIP databases were searched for studies published between 2015 to 2019, that report primary data on diabetic foot infection (DFI) and antibiotic susceptibility in China. Result A total of 63 articles about DFI and antibiotic susceptibility tests among diabetic patients in China were included. There were 11,483 patients with an average age of 60.2 ± 10.1 years and a mean course of 10.6 ± 5.0 years between 2010 and 2019, covering most geographical regions of China. The prevalence of Gram-positive (GP) bacteria (43.4%) was lower than that of Gram-negative (GN) (52.4%). The most prevalent pathogens isolated were Staphylococcus aureus (17.7%), Escherichia coli (10.9%), Pseudomonas aeruginosa (10.5%), Klebsiella pneumoniae (6.2%), Staphylococcus epidermidis (5.3%), Enterococcus faecalis (4.9%), and fungus (3.7%). The prevalence of polymicrobial infection was 22.8%. GP bacteria were sensitive to linezolid, vancomycin, and teicoplanin. More than 50% of GN bacteria were resistant to third-generation cephalosporins, while the resistance rates of piperacillin/tazobactam, amikacin, meropenem, and imipenem were relatively low. Among the 6017 strains of the isolated organisms, 20% had multi-drug resistance (MDR). Staphylococcus aureus (30.4%) was the most predominant MDR bacteria, followed by extended-spectrum β-lactamase (ESBL) (19.1%). Conclusion The microbial infection of foot ulcers among diabetic patients in China is diverse. The microbial spectrum is different in different geographic regions and Staphylococcus aureus is the predominant bacteria. Polymicrobial and MDR bacterial infections on the foot ulcers are common. This study could be valuable in guiding the empirical use of antibiotics for diabetic foot infections.

    Abstract: To analyze clinical characteristics of the diabetic inpatients with foot ulcers and explore the risk factors of lower extremity amputation (LEA) in West China Hospital of Sichuan University. Methods A retrospective analysis was performed based on the clinical data of the patients with diabetic foot ulcer (DFU) hospitalized in West China Hospital of Sichuan University from January 1, 2012 to December 31, 2020. The DFU patients were divided into three groups: non-amputation, minor amputation, and major amputation groups. The ordinal logistic regression analysis was used to identify the risk factors for LEA. Results 992 diabetic patients (622 males and 370 females) with DFU were hospitalized in the Diabetic Foot Care Center of Sichuan University. Among them, 72 (7.3%) (55 minor amputations and 17 major amputations) cases experienced amputation, and 21(2.1%) refused amputation. Excluding the patients who refused amputation, the mean age and duration of diabetes of and HbA1c the 971 patients with DFU, were 65.1 ± 12.3 years old, 11.1 ± 7.6 years, and 8.6 ± 2.3% respectively. The patients in the major amputation group were older and had longer course of diabetes for a longer period of time than those in the non-amputation and minor amputation groups. Compared with the non-amputation patients (55.1%), more patients with amputation (minor amputation (63.5%) and major amputation (88.2%)) suffered from peripheral arterial disease ( P =0.019). The amputated patients had statistically lower hemoglobin, serum albumin and ankle brachial index (ABI), but higher white blood cell, platelet counts, fibrinogen and C-reactive protein levels. The patients with amputation had a higher incidence of osteomyelitis ( P = 0.006), foot gangrene ( P & lt; 0.001), and a history of prior amputations ( P & lt; 0.001) than those without amputation. Furthermore, a history of prior amputation (odds ratio 10.194; 95% CI , 2.646-39.279; P =0.001), foot gangrene (odds ratio 6.466; 95% CI , 1.576-26.539; P =0.010) and ABI (odds ratio 0.791; 95% CI , 0.639-0.980; P = 0.032) were significantly associated with LEAs. Conclusions The DFU inpatients with amputation were older with long duration of diabetes, poorly glycemic control, malnutrition, PAD, severe foot ulcers with infection. A history of prior amputation, foot gangrene and a low ABI level were the independent predictors of LEA. Multidisciplinary intervention for DFU is essential to avoid amputation of the diabetic patients with foot ulcer.

    Abstract: According to previous studies, the incidence of post-contrast acute kidney injury(PC-AKI) in diabetic is far higher than that in the general population. Therefore, we explored the relationship between the incidence of PC-AKI and different baseline serum creatinine (SCr) levels, and determined the relationship between PC-AKI and different types of contrast media (CMs), different doses of CM, and different examination methods in this specific population. Materials and methods Patients with diabetes in whom CM was used between 2010 and 2020 at our institution were included. Participants were identified according to the following three schemes: Scheme 1 (n=5911), SCr was detected before and within 72 h after using CM; Scheme 2 (n=2385), SCr was detected within 24 h before and within 24–72 h after using CM; and Scheme 3 (n=81), SCr was detected within 24 h before and within 0–24, 24–48, and 48–72 h after using CM. The incidence of PC-AKI with different types of CM, incidence of PC-AKI on digital subtraction angiography (DSA) and enhanced computed tomography (CT), proportion of PC-AKI with different doses of CM, and baseline SCr at different stages of PC-AKI were compared. Multivariate logistic regression analysis was used to explore risk factors for PC-AKI. Results A total of 29,081 patients were included in this study. The incidence of PC-AKI in Scheme 3 (22.22%) was higher than those in Schemes 1 (6.19%) and 2 (7.71%). The incidence of PC-AKI on DSA was higher than that on enhanced CT (8.30% vs. 5.80%; P & lt;0.05). The incidence of PC-AKI in the increased-dose CM group was higher than that in the non-increased-dose CM group (7.9% vs. 5.7%; P & lt;0.01). Moreover, there were differences in baseline SCr values at different stages of PC-AKI ( P & lt;0.01). Multivariate logistic regression analysis showed that hypertension, chronic kidney disease, heart failure, peripheral vascular disease, metformin, diuretics, and CM dose were risk factors for PC-AKI. Conclusion The incidence of PC-AKI increased significantly with increasing time requirement and frequency of SCr detection. Moreover, before using CM, we should control the blood pressure and heart failure, stop using metformin and diuretics, and use CMs at the minimum dose to avoid PC-AKI.
